Severn Trent Internship | Positions for Graduate Students

Looking to gain valuable experience with a renowned water supply company? Explore exciting opportunities with a Severn Trent Internship. Dive into the world of water management and conservation while developing your skills in a supportive and dynamic environment. Discover how you can unlock your potential and contribute to the essential work of ensuring clean and reliable water services for communities. Join the team on this immersive learning journey and shape a sustainable future through this internship.

For More Sales and Retail Internships: Click Here

Company Name: Severn Trent
Experience: Mandatory
Job Location: United Kingdom
Employment Type: Internship
Qualification: High School/Degree
Posted Date: May 18th, 2024

Severn Trent Internship | Apply Now 2024

Severn Trent Internship

Job Duties and Responsibilities:

  • Assist with water quality monitoring, contributing to a safe and clean water supply for communities.
  • Collaborate on environmental initiatives to support sustainability and conservation efforts.
  • Participate in data analysis and reporting for infrastructure optimization.
  • Gain practical insights into customer service and stakeholder engagement.
  • Work on innovative projects in a dynamic, supportive team environment.
  • Contribute to vital water resource management and technology advancement.
  • Learn from experts in the field, acquiring skills for a rewarding career in the industry.

Qualifications and Education:

  • Enthusiastic learners pursuing a relevant degree in engineering, environmental science, or related fields.
  • Strong analytical and analytical skills are essential for this role.
  • A genuine interest in environmental conservation and sustainability.
  • Excellent communication and teamwork abilities.
  • Familiarity with data analysis tools and software.
  • Previous work experience or Internships in a related field are a plus.
  • Recent graduates passionate about contributing to the water supply industry are encouraged to apply.


  • Gain practical experience in a leading water supply company, enhancing your career prospects.
  • Access mentorship and guidance from industry experts to boost your professional development.
  • Enjoy a supportive and inclusive work environment.
  • Opportunity to collaborate on projects that impact communities.
  • Valuable networking opportunities within the industry.
  • Competitive salary for your dedication and hard work.
  • Contribute to vital work in water supply, leaving a positive mark on society and the environment.


At Severn Trent Internship, it’s about enthusiasm and a willingness to learn more than specific prior experience. While relevant work or educational experience is a plus, the company is committed to nurturing talent and offers opportunities to passionate individuals eager to contribute to the water supply industry. Join the team on your journey to making a meaningful impact.

How to Apply for Severn Trent Internship?

Applying for a Severn Trent Internship is a straightforward and rewarding process. To begin, visit the careers portal, where you’ll find a dedicated section for Internships. Select the specific Internship position you’re interested in and click “Apply Now.” Create an account or log in if you already have one. Complete the application form by providing your personal details, educational background, and a compelling cover letter highlighting your enthusiasm and qualifications. Ensure you upload your resume and any additional required documents. Once your application is submitted, the team will review it thoroughly. Successful candidates will be contacted for the next steps in the application process, which may include interviews or assessments.

Official Website

Available Internships of Severn Trent Location
Military Birmingham, England, UK
Network Technician Gloucestershire, England, UK
Technical Operator Gloucestershire, England, UK
Service Assistant Worcestershire, England, UK
Maintenance Technician Worcestershire, England, UK
Quality Technician Gloucestershire, England, UK
Quality Technician Stafford, England, UK
Business Administrator Oxfordshire, England, UK

Job Summary:

Severn Trent offers an enriching Internship program designed to provide hands-on experience in the water supply industry. As an intern, you’ll collaborate on crucial projects, contribute to water quality and environmental initiatives, and gain valuable insights from industry experts. This opportunity allows you to develop key skills while making a real impact on communities and the environment. Join this team to begin your career and play a pivotal role in ensuring safe and sustainable water services.


Leave a Comment